How to Plan a Low-Maintenance Kitchen

1. Use Easy-to-Clean Countertops

Tile is traditional in kitchens, but all that grout can absorb stains. Instead, choose a smooth, nonporous material for your floor, countertops, and backsplash. Natural stone such as granite is an aesthetically pleasing choice that also has a smooth, finished surface that will make wiping messes effortless.

2. Make Strategic Color Choices

Kitchen RemodelingA white countertop will show every stain and spill. A black one may also make nicks and scratches stand out. To help your countertop look attractive as it ages, pick an in-between color like gray. You can also select a countertop with a pattern or texture that will hide these flaws, including granite and stamped concrete. 

3. Conceal Garbage Bins

When you design the cabinet layout during your kitchen remodeling project, incorporate a dedicated cabinet or drawer for your trash can. This way, the garbage will be hidden from sight, so your kitchen will look attractive even when the receptacle is full. Tucking the bin away may also mask odors. This will reduce the guilt about not taking out the trash when you’re busy during the week.
